What Is Slot Volatility?

Slot volatility, sometimes called “variance,” describes the risk level associated with a particular slot game. It indicates how often wins occur and how large those wins tend to be. Essentially, it offers insight into the game’s payout patterns over time, enabling players to align choices with their risk appetite and gaming objectives.

Mathematics Behind Volatility

Understanding the mathematics of slot volatility involves analyzing their Return to Player (RTP), hit frequency, and jackpot variability. For instance, a low volatility game might have an RTP of 96% with frequent wins of small amounts, while a high volatility game could share the same RTP but have rare, hefty payouts. The key is the distribution of the outcomes, which can be modeled using probability theory and simulation techniques.

Real-World Examples & Industry Insights

Leading game developers employ sophisticated algorithms to ensure their slot volatility aligns with intended player experiences. For example, popular titles like Starburst are considered low volatility, providing players with steady but smaller wins. Conversely, Mega Moolah, a progressive jackpot game, exemplifies high volatility, with the potential for life-changing payouts but long dry spells.

Advanced players can leverage this understanding to craft effective strategies. For instance, a bettor targeting consistent cash flow might prefer low volatility games, while thrill-seekers aiming for a big jackpot might focus on high volatility options. The key is to balance risk with bankroll management, as high-volatility slots require patience and a sizable bankroll to withstand long losing streaks.
